GCSA Studios

We have the technology.

Flanders On November - 26 - 2008

[myspace]http://vids.myspace.com/index.cfm?fuseaction=vids.individual&VideoID=47177053[/myspace]

Category: News

Comments are closed.

Featured Video
View on YouTube
Quick Links